Today I got the call from the courier company and verified my address and confirmed that they have courier to deliver from Canadian embassy Abudhabi. I had to pay collection charges as it was mentioned on the sealed cover. Courier delivery person came home and delivered our PP's
I am glad to share with you all that our PPs are stamped with Visa, Long wait is over. Thanks to all of you who have contributed their experience, shared their views and provided guidence in the best possible manner. So the first phase is comepleted, shall share my next phase as things progress.
